> I've reported here before that Swiffer dusters
> <http://www.homemadesimple.com/sites/en_US/swiffer/usenglish/products/duster
> s.shtml>
> seem to do a good job of removing dust from film before scanning.  I cut off
> the white fabric parts and then cut the fluffy section into smaller pieces
> and store them in a zip-lock plastic bag between uses.
> 
> If you're in Canada or Europe you can start here and pick a country.
> <http://www.homemadesimple.com/sites/en_US/swiffer/language.shtml>
> 
> I'm sure the fibers are chemically coated with something and I'm wondering
> how they'll work on (or destroy) a sensor.
